Alright, so driving the car home from my dealership, I started to think there was something wrong with it. At some stops there would be a groaning sound coming from the front. After about the third time I finally came to my senses and realized it was the air suspension. I had forgotten that it lowers the car at higher speeds. So then I thought mmmm... nicceeeee...
Then for the 20th time it happened. This is when I realized I'd have to listen to this everytime I go from a high speed to a stop, as is the style of traffic in my area. I don't know how loud everyone elses' suspension sounds, but i'm not a big fan of this right now.
Is there a way to dissable the lowering at higher speeds? Is there a way to stop it from going back up at every light?
